Happy Tuesday!  It's Transformation Tuesday at Ink to Paper, in fact, and I'm sharing a variation of a card that I made very recently.  My original card is only from a couple of weeks ago, but it has quickly become one of my favorites.  I love the easy design of it and the Season of Joy wreath is both beautiful and in-season all year long.  I made the other card with autumn in mind, so I decided to make a Christmas card, being that Season of Joy is an intended holiday stamp set.  I used traditional Christmas colors and made a few small additions to dress it up a bit more.


I chose Pinefeather and Pure Poppy for the main colors; the wreath is 2 shades of Pinefeather--the regular saturated version, and then the second part of the wreath is Pinefeather that's been stamped off to get that softer green.  The little florals on the wreath are Pure Poppy.


I set up the background the same way I set them up on the previous card; by arranging the 6 die cut wreaths around the backing panel.  In this case, however, I added a few of the little dotted stamps in True Black to the background, whereas the original had a plain white backing.


This card is horizontal, instead of vertical and the card base, which you get a small glimpse of, is Pure Poppy.  I chose a red cardstock frame instead of the Luxe Gold and I ink blended the white interior of the frame with Pinefeather ink, where I've adhered glittery gold J-O-Y die cuts.  I also decided to add a little extra bling to this card with some scattered silver sequins--you can't have too much holiday sparkle!

Supplies:
Stamps: Season of Joy
Ink: Pinefeather, Pure Poppy, Berry Sorbet, True Black
Paper: Pure Poppy, White, gold glitter
Dies: Season of Joy, It's a Sign: Beautiful, It's a Sign: Love & Kindness
Other: sequins, blending brush, foam tape
